Summary:
How the 5 billion pounds of fish that is consumed annually in America makes it to the table. Follow the fish, the fishermen, and the science trying to preserve fisheries for future generations--from ancient vessels on the Nile to a technologically sophisticated factory trawler on the Bering Sea to the University of New Hampshire's open-ocean aquaculture research project.
